Why Blood Clots Are Dangerous
A clot that forms inside a vein or artery can block blood flow to vital organs, creating a medical emergency. Common warning signs include:
-
Swelling, pain, or tenderness in the leg or arm
-
Warmth or redness on the skin
-
Sudden chest pain or shortness of breath (possible pulmonary embolism)
-
Weakness, numbness, or paralysis on one side of the body (possible stroke)
If untreated, blood clots can be fatal, which makes early recognition and prevention critical.
